About
Join us out on the water for sunrise, sunset, or somewhere in between in a search for our favorite saltwater mammal – the bottlenose dolphin! On this trip, we will cruise through the local tidal creeks behind Folly Beach to see how many of these amazing creatures we can spot. From a distance, you will get to experience the unique feeding techniques and socializing behaviors that our dolphins display out in the wild. Along the way, your experienced guide and certified captain will teach you all about our salt marsh estuary. You will also get to pass by the historic Morris Island Lighthouse during the trip, a great photo opportunity! This is the perfect trip for families, couples, and friends ...
